How Our Shower Pan Leak Water Removal Process Works
A proper water removal process is crucial to pre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e and dry. That’s why we use a specialized process that involves Moisture Detection Water Extraction and Structural Drying. Our team will assess the damage, extract the water, and dry your home to prevent mold and mildew growth.
Moisture Detection
Our technicians use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ture in your walls, floors, and ceilings. This ensures that we don’t miss any areas of damage.
Water Extraction
We use advanced equipment to extract water quickly and efficiently, reducing the risk of further damage.
Structural Drying
Our technicians use specialized equipment to dry your home, preventing mold and mildew growth.
Dehumidification
We use industrial-grade d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air.
Odor Removal
Our team uses specialized equipment to remove any unpleasant odors in your home.

Shower Pan Leak Water Removal Cost In Doral, FL
The cost of shower pan leak water removal var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Doral, FL. These are estimates, not guarantees. Here’s a breakdown of the typical costs associated with this service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ions |
| Structural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ions |
| Odor Removal |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of the odor, size of the affected area, and local conditions |
| Moisture Detection | $100 – $500 |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ions |
|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100 – $500 | Size of the affected area, severity of the damage, and local conditions |

Common Questions About Shower Pan Leak Water Removal
How long does it take to dry a home after a shower pan leak?
It typically takes 3-5 days to dry a home after a shower pan leak, depending on the severity of the damage and the effectiveness of the drying process.
What causes mold and mildew growth after a shower pan leak?
Mold and mildew growth can be caused by standing water, high humidity, and poor air circulation after a shower pan leak.
